Between public agenda and the emergence of intervention programmes: sexual offenders within the Portuguese context
| Resumo: | In Portugal, over the last decade, sexual abusers have gained considerable interest within clinical, academic, judicial and media circles. This paper will sketch an introduction to sexual crimes in Portugal. In order to achieve this aim, a brief description of the studies is presented, as well as the legal aspects of these offences and an indication of these crimes' prevalence in official files. Finally, some future directions on this issue are discussed, claiming for the urgency of articulated rehabilitation programmes conducted by government agencies and prisons. |
